The cost of a waterjet cutting machine depends on several factors: cutting size, pump pressure, number of axes, automation level, and brand reputation.
Price Range: USD $5,000 – $30,000
Target Users: Hobbyists, small workshops, prototype developers, educational institutions
Cutting Area: Typically under 1.5m x 1.5m
Pump Pressure: 30,000–55,000 psi
Advantages: Lower investment, compact footprint, easy operation
Price Range: USD $60,000 – $300,000+
Target Users: Metal fabrication plants, aerospace industry, automotive manufacturing, heavy equipment manufacturers
Cutting Area: 2m x 4m or larger
Pump Pressure: 60,000 psi and above
Advantages: High productivity, handles thick/hard materials, supports multi-head cutting and automation
While price is an important factor, buyers should also consider cutting precision, speed, and maintenance costs.
Feature | Small Desktop Water Jet Cutter | Large Industrial Water Jet Cutter |
---|---|---|
Cutting Precision | ±0.1–0.2 mm | ±0.05–0.1 mm |
Max Thickness | 25–40 mm | 150–300 mm |
Material Range | Soft to medium hardness (tiles, plastics, aluminum) | Any material (titanium, hardened steel, stone, glass) |
Productivity | Suitable for small batches | Ideal for continuous mass production |
Maintenance Cost | Low | Higher, but proportional to output |
Choose a Small Desktop Model if:
You work with lightweight materials or prototypes
You have limited workspace
You need lower initial investment
Production volume is low
Choose a Large Industrial Model if:
You require high throughput
You cut thick or high-strength metals regularly
Your operations demand automation and multi-head cutting
You need faster ROI through high productivity
